    • Ultra Tip Tuesday #8: The Chimp Paradox & Ultra Running: Your Mind’s Secret Race
      Feb 10 2026

      In ultra running, your brain isn’t just one voice — it’s two.

      🐒 The Chimp: Emotional, impulsive, scared of pain and discomfort. It wants to stop when things get tough.
      🧑‍💼 The Human: Logical, goal-focused, calm under pressure. It knows the long game and pushes through.

      The trick?
      Don’t fight your Chimp — work WITH it.

      ✅ Acknowledge when your Chimp screams “Quit!”
      ✅ Calm it down with positive self-talk and reminders of your why
      ✅ Let your Human plan, pace, and focus on progress
      ✅ Use your Chimp’s energy — channel fear and frustration into determination

      Ultras aren’t just physical — they’re a mental battle.
      Master your inner Chimp, and the miles become your playground.

    • David Johnson: TrailSkin
      Feb 6 2026

      In this episode, Max and Rob are joined by Dave from TrailSkin — ultra runner, founder, and someone who knows firsthand what the trails can throw at you.

      Dave has completed races including the Arc of Attrition and UTS 100k, and this year returned to the Arc 100, where brutal conditions brought by Storm Ingrid forced many runners, including Dave, to make the difficult decision to stop at Land’s End.

      We talk honestly about foot care, skin care, and why they matter in ultras and the story behind TrailSkin and how it grew from real trail-running problems

    • Ben O'Connell: Arc of Attrition 2026
      Jan 30 2026

      This week, we’re joined by Ben O'Connell, who many of you will already know from the coaching world and from YouTube, where he shares practical, grounded advice for runners of all abilities. Ben has taken on some iconic ultras — from Centurion 50‑milers to the South Downs Way 100, and the Swiss Alpes 100 — but this weekend, he stepped up to one of Britain’s most notorious winter races: the Arc of Attrition 100.

      And this year’s Arc wasn’t just tough — it was savage.

      Storm Ingrid brought 60–65mph gusts, torrential rain, flooding, and conditions that turned the Cornish coast path into a test of pure survival. Ben battled through the storm, into the night, and all the way to Land’s End before making the difficult decision to stop at mile 55. A DNF is never easy, but with over 60% of runners not making it to the finish, this is a story worth telling.

      In this episode, we dive into the weekend, the weather, the decision, the lessons, and the Arc experience as a whole. We talk about what the race taught him, how he approaches big efforts as both an athlete and a coach, and what comes next.
